What Actually Happens To The Junk After Pickup

Business owners ask a fair question: junk removal Austin TX where does the junk go?

The better companies do more than dump a truck and move on. They sort by condition and material type, then send items to donation channels, recycling centers, scrap processors, or disposal facilities as needed.

The commercial junk removal Austin TX recycling and donation breakdown usually depends on the actual mix of material in the load. Cardboard, metal, certain office fixtures, and some electronics may be recoverable, while broken furniture, contaminated material, or heavily mixed debris may not be.

Donation is often the most visible part of the process, but it is not automatic. Furniture must be in usable condition, clean enough to pass along, and realistic for a charity, resale channel, or reuse partner to accept.

A vendor that claims every item is donated is often overselling what the stream can actually support.

If you manage a building, campus, or portfolio, ask a few direct questions before you book:

  • How does the crew separate reusable items on site?
  • What gets sent to recycling versus disposal?
  • Can you handle documentation for internal reporting?
  • Do you sort mixed loads or just haul them away?
  • How do you handle special items such as appliances or electronics?
